Rain Fell on the Nothing New
David has just served his juvenile sentence at Hahnöfersand Prison and is now trying to make a fresh start in Hamburg. His social worker, Ms Klier, finds him a place in a shared flat and helps him look for work. In his application he does not have to disclose that he was in prison from 2019 to 2021. “Work and travel” sounds much better. David soon finds a job at a cleaning company. However, he finds his daily routine monotonous and dreary. His only support comes from his girlfriend Janine and a few friends from his past. They encourage him not to fall back into old habits. But then he loses a lot of money on a horse bet, gets deeper and deeper into debt and ends up losing his job. Davidʼs boss fires him because a colleague, also a former convict, has “freaked out” and he no longer wants to employ men with criminal records. But David urgently needs money. He finds what he is looking for in his flatmateʼs room, but the money he steals is only a drop in the ocean ...
